About Cloudflare Inc

Cloudflare is a software company based in San Francisco, California, that offers security and web performance offerings by utilizing a distributed, serverless content delivery network, or CDN. The firm's edge computing platform, Workers, leverages this network by providing clients the ability to deploy, and execute code without maintaining servers.

About PAGSEG Inc

PagSeguro Digital Ltd. is a leading provider of financial technology solutions in Brazil, primarily focused on e-commerce, face-to-face transactions, and financial services. The company's main offerings include PagBank, a digital banking platform, and PagSeguro, a suite of payment processing solutions that includes point-of-sale devices and online payment gateways. PAGS targets micro-merchants, small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s), and consumers, aiming to democratize access to financial services in the country.
